Q: What is the average cost of a cat flap engineer flap installation?A: The typical cost of a cat flap installation can vary depending upon the kind of flap, the size of the flap, and the complexity of the installation. On average,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 200 for a standard cat flap installation.
Q: How long does a cat flap installation take?A: A cat flap installation usually takes in between 30 minutes and numerous hours, depending upon the intricacy of the task.

Types of Cat Flaps
There are numerous types of cat flap engineer flaps offered, including:
Manual Cat Flaps: These are one of the most fundamental kind of cat flap and need your cat to push the flap open with their nose or paw.magnetic cat flap installation Cat Flaps: These flaps utilize a magnet to keep the flap closed, however permit your cat to go into and exit freely.Electronic Cat Flaps: These flaps use a sensor to identify your cat's presence and open the flap instantly.Insulated Cat Flaps: These flaps are designed to decrease heat loss and keep your home warmer in the winter season.
